Creamy Chicken Broccoli Pasta
This Creamy Chicken Broccoli Pasta is a rich, satisfying dish packed with tender chicken, fresh broccoli, and pasta coated in a luscious garlic-Parmesan sauce. It’s a perfect weeknight meal that comes together in just 30 minutes, making it a go-to comfort food for busy days. This recipe balances protein, fiber, and creamy indulgence, all in one bowl!
Ingredients
For the Pasta & Broccoli:
12 oz pasta (penne, fettuccine)
1 teaspoon salt (for boiling water)
2 cups broccoli florets
For the Chicken:
2 tablespoons olive oil (or butter)
2 chicken breasts, diced into bite-sized pieces
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/2 teaspoon paprika (optional, for extra flavor)
For the Creamy Sauce:
3 cloves garlic, minced
1 cup heavy cream (or half-and-half for a lighter option)
1/2 cup chicken broth (or reserved pasta water)
1 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ional, for a bit of spice)
For Garnish:
1/4 cup Parmesan cheese, extra for topping
2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
Instructions
Step 1: Cook the Pasta & Broccoli
1.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il.
2. Add the p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ente.
3. In the last 2 minutes of cooking, add the broccoli florets to the pot.
4. Drain and set aside, reserving 1/2 cup of pasta water if needed for the sauce.
Step 2: Cook the Chicken
1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
2. Add the diced chicken, season with salt, pepper, and paprika, and cook for 5-6 minutes, until golden brown and cooked through.
3.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
Step 3: Make the Creamy Sauce
1. In the same skillet, reduce heat to medium, and add the minced garlic. Saute for 30 seconds until fragrant.
2. Pour in the chicken broth and stir, scraping any browned bits from the pan.
3. Add the heavy cream, Parmesan cheese, Italian seasoning, and red pepper flakes. Stir well and let simmer for 2-3 minutes, until the sauce thickens.
Step 4: Combine Everything
1. Return the chicken to the skillet, then add the pasta and broccoli.
2. Toss everything together, adding reserved pasta water if needed to loosen the sauce.
3. Cook for 2 more minutes, letting the flavors combine.
Step 5: Serve & Garnish
1. Remove from heat and sprinkle with extra Parmesan cheese and fresh parsley.
2. Serve warm and enjoy!
Nutritional Information
(Per Serving)
Calories: 580
Protein: 40g
Carbohydrates: 50g
Fat: 24g
Fiber: 5g
Sodium: 650m
Notes & Tips
Pasta Options: Use whole wheat pasta for more fiber, or gluten-free pasta if needed.
Lighter Version: Swap heavy cream for half-and-half or milk with a bit of cornstarch.
More Veggies: Add mushrooms, bell peppers, or spinach for extra nutrition.
Cheese Variations: Try Pecorino Romano or a mix of Parmesan and mozzarella for a cheesier sauce.
Make It Spicier: Add more red pepper flakes or a dash of cayenne.
Storage & Reheating: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days. Reheat with a splash of milk or broth to keep the sauce creamy.
